    The SAP error message /CFG/DB129 &1 &2 &3 &4: REDEFINITION/DERIVATION requested, not possible typically relates to issues in the configuration of the SAP system, particularly in the context of data modeling or configuration settings in the SAP BW (Business Warehouse) or SAP HANA environments. This error indicates that a requested operation for redefinition or derivation of data cannot be completed due to certain constraints or misconfigurations.
    Causes:
    
    Inconsistent Data Model: The data model may have inconsistencies that prevent the redefinition or derivation from being executed.
    Missing or Incorrect Configuration: Required configurations for the data source or target may be missing or incorrectly set up.
    Data Integrity Issues: There may be issues with the integrity of the data that prevent the operation from being performed.
    Authorization Issues: The user executing the operation may not have the necessary authorizations to perform the requested action.
